Chef Diego takes on BBQ - and comes out ahead

They say it’s location, location, location.

And if that’s the case, La Hoguera has it all wrapped up.

Perched on the beach in the north end of the Gold Zone, with the sea breeze blowing and Bird Island seemingly within arm’s reach, this new BBQ spot is a cornucopia of sensory delights.

Attentive, smiling, sufficiently bi-lingual service? Check.

Eclectic, contemporary, interesting lay-out and décor? Check.

Cold Drinks That Deliver

summer drinks

…because you can’t drink beer all the time

Keeping oneself hydrated at this time of year – and throughout the summer – takes on added importance when the temperatures soar and then stay there. Although I like plain water (yes, I’m weird like that) recently I’ve been experimenting with making my own agua frescas, simple blended and strained fruit and water with a little sugar added. That’s all fine and dandy, but when you’re out and about, sweatin’ up a storm, what’s a girl to do? Check out these non-alcoholic drinks and find your own favorite.

Thai one on at Playa Bruja’s newest eatery

The idea of a Thai restaurant in Playa Bruja – Playa Bruja?! – evokes exclamations from almost all who hear of it. And no wonder: the far north end of town, with its windswept beaches and tiny strip mall full of souvenir shops, hardly seems like a place where, well, a Thai place would open, let alone thrive. But I’d wager Jeff Sorensen’s Karma Kitchen will be a success: At first, perhaps due to sheer novelty, but then maybe solely because of his Pad Thai.

El Olivo Restaurante y Reposteria

goodtaste

An oasis of good tastes

Finding El Olivo, a tiny bistro-slash-deli tucked into a greenery-filled niche dead-center in the Gold Zone, reminded me that I need to trust my instincts more. From the first week I arrived in Mazatlan several years ago, every time I went past it I felt drawn to go inside. I didn’t, until now.

Lety’s: Living the Good Life

good taste

After more than a decade of fresh seafood, warm ambience and lots of good friends, the Aguirre family’s Stone Island restaurant still satisfies

It’s barely 10 in the morning on a weekday and already all the lounge chairs in the sand are taken. Lety’s is in high gear, preparing for another busy day. Steps from the kitchen, the white sand beach stretches for miles, disappearing into groves of palm trees. Gentle waves lap the shore, vendors are starting to appear and at all the restaurants along the beach, chairs and umbrellas are being set up.
